Can anyone answer the question in the title?
I get that there are a lot of variables involved and there is always a better way of doing things out there, but I'm keen to know if it's worth buying the 200w Kings solar blanket.
If not, what blanket under $300 would you recommend?
In my opinion, as it is with the standard Kings controller, yeap it's "good value for money".

Is it as good as some of the same capacity units out there costing up towards $1K - no it's not. The output is similar however you get what you pay for.

Will Kings stand by their warranty if it fails - from what I have read you will have an uphill battle on your hands.

Would I cry if my kids rode their kids over my Kings mat - yes. Would I be more upset if they rode over a more expensive unit - yes I would.

Would I spend the same coin on the blanket again - yeap. I have upgraded the controller and will keep/swap it to any panel/blanket in the future.
